Johannes Kepler's (1609) is arguably the most important bridge between the Renaissance and the modern scientific era. It is the work where Kepler "warred" with the planet Mars for ten years, ultimately shattering the 2,000-year-old dogma that celestial bodies must move in perfect circles. 📜 Core Achievements

Before Kepler published Astronomia Nova , the scientific world was trapped in a clash between two major cosmic models: the traditional geocentric (earth-centered) Ptolemaic system and the newer heliocentric (sun-centered) Copernican system.

"Astronomia Nova" is a pivotal work in the history of astronomy, marking the beginning of a new era in our understanding of the solar system. Kepler's laws of planetary motion and his critiques of traditional astronomical thought paved the way for subsequent breakthroughs by Galileo and Newton. This book remains an essential read for anyone interested in the development of astronomy and the scientific revolution of the 17th century.
